Jetstar has announced the use of it’s overhead lockers will no longer be free in a major overhaul that has left many passengers —and a former flight attendant — unimpressed.

But it means passengers will be limited to one small under-seat bag rather than up to two with a combined total weight of 7kgs.
Credit: AAPFormer flight attendant weighs inFormer flight attendant Nicola Dale said the new scheme will only “hurt the customers”.
The size limits for each option are up to 40cm × 30cm × 20cm for an under-seat bag, which is included in every fare.
